My 03, ~150 till the half way mark, about 280 to a full tank. 17.5 MPG, in commute and she is a daily driver at a minimum of 75 miles a day.
My old 04, ~200 to the half tank, about 3xx to a full tank. ~19 MPG in commute and she was a daily as well.

I have an '04 with a cold air kit, complete SW from long tubes to new exhaust tips, Granatelli coil packs, Sparta Performance suspension package, Level 10 reworked tranny, and a DYNO TUNED reflashed computer.
I average 24-26 ON THE HYWAY AND 17-19 AROUND TOWN. It really needs to get into OD for gas mileage

No N/A cars get 400 miles per tank. Perhaps at 55 in cold weather on a closed loop track. I got about 360 with the low fuel light on and that's pushing it.
I get 22.5 at 80-85 on the highway which I feel excellent for a V8 full size car. It easily beats the mileage of SUV's and Trucks and is on par with many new vehicles.
